Breaking or Peeling Surface Areas



When the paint on your home's exterior begins to exhibit fracturing or peeling off surface areas, it indicates a need for attention and maintenance to maintain the residential property's aesthetic charm. Fracturing occurs when the paint movie splits open, typically appearing like a dried-up riverbed, while peeling takes place when the paint sheds its adhesion to the surface under it.

These issues not only interfere with the looks of your home however also compromise the protection the paint anticipates the elements.

Fracturing and peeling surface areas can be brought on by numerous factors such as poor surface prep work before paint, use low-quality paint, direct exposure to harsh climate condition, or just the all-natural aging of the paint. Ignoring https://www.housebeautiful.com/home-remodeling/interior-designers/a40929326/how-to-paint-kitchen-cabinets/ can cause further damages to the underlying surface areas, potentially causing extra extensive and costly repair work in the future.

To address splitting or peeling surface areas, it is important to remove the loosened paint, sand the location, apply a guide, and repaint the afflicted sections. By taking timely action to fix these concerns, you can keep your home's outside charm and guard it from potential wear and tear.

Wood Rot or Water Damages



Discovery of timber rot or water damages on your home's surface areas requires prompt interest to prevent additional structural deterioration and keep the integrity of the home. Timber rot, a result of prolonged direct exposure to wetness, can weaken the structure of your home, jeopardizing its security. Typical indicators of timber rot include soft or mushy locations, discoloration, or a musty smell.

Water damages, often brought on by leaks or poor water drainage, can cause peeling off paint, swollen timber, or water stains on walls. If left unattended, water damage can rise, causing extra extensive and expensive fixings.

To resolve timber rot or water damages, beginning by recognizing and repairing the resource of the problem to stop future damages. Change any decayed wood, secure any kind of leaks, and guarantee appropriate ventilation in locations prone to moisture accumulation. After attending to the root cause, consider repainting the influenced locations to secure them from further deterioration.

Normal maintenance and prompt repair work are essential to preserving the charm and architectural stability of your home.
